Leopold – previously known as Hahn-Bin – isn't your average classical violinist. At only 25, he's worked with Madonna and the Scissor Sisters, appeared on a fashion magazine cover and played the Latitude rock festival. He performs in outlandish make-up and costume, and last year caused a stir in New York by staging a provocative and queer theory-informed performance of Tchaikovsy's violin concerto. He's essentially the Klaus Nomi of the violin, then – and he's got the prodigious talent to back up his unorthodox style.
